Smart hands (or extended remote hands) covers the data center technicians’ ticket-based interventions on your equipment: rebooting a server, swapping a disk or power supply, patching a cord, inserting media, visually checking LEDs, racking delivered hardware. Common distinction: basic remote hands (simple actions, often included) vs qualified smart hands (technical actions, billed).
Usual pricing: hourly (often €100–180, in 15–30 min increments, with night/weekend uplift) or a monthly bundle of hours. These are one-time charges: don’t monthly-ize them in your comparisons.
The real stake: smart hands saves you a trip for every incident — decisive if the data center is far from your team. Check the response-time commitment and 24/7 availability of the service.
